Hromatsy, Chromatius, mind. app. 407 g. n. e., Greek Christian writer, Bishop of Aquileia (387-407), was close to Jerome and Rufino, who corresponded with him, and he devoted some of his works. H. was familiar with John Chrysostom and also corresponded with him. Later X. defended him before the Emperor, Arkadi. H. was associated with the ascetic movement in Akvilд?. From works X. survived 25 sermons on the Gospel of Matthew, homilite the 8 blessings (Sermo de octo beatitudinibus) and 31 newly discovered homilite.
